Product Introduction

When a thrust bearing begins to fail, rapid detection is critical. The Bently Nevada 991-06-70-02-00 Probe Vibration Transmitter provides immediate indication through its Not OK signal defeat feature, dropping output below 3.6 mA within 100 µs to minimize damage and unplanned downtime. This industrial automation module is designed for axial vibration monitoring in rotating machinery, accepting one 3300 NSv proximity probe and delivering a 4-20 mA loop signal.

Technical Specifications

The 991-06-70-02-00 operates over a wide environmental range and delivers consistent performance. Key parameters from the manufacturer include:

Parameter Value
Power Input +12 to +35 Vdc at transmitter terminal
Output Signal 4-20 mA (2-wire configuration)
Loop Accuracy ±1.5% typical over full scale (250 Ω load)
Maximum Loop Resistance 1,000 Ω at 35 Vdc
Current Limiting 23 mA typical
Linear Range (Prox Out) 0.25 to 1.65 mm
Full-Scale Option (-06) 0.6-0-0.6 mm
System Length Option (-70) 7.0 m (23.0 ft)
Mounting DIN rail; bulkhead screws included
Operating Temperature -35°C to +85°C
Storage Temperature -51°C to +100°C
Weight 0.43 kg (0.9 lb)

The unit also features non-interacting zero and span adjustments, and a Not OK/Signal Defeat that restores output within 0.1 seconds after fault removal.

Real-World Applications

The Bently Nevada 991-06-70-02-00 is ideal for monitoring axial thrust in steam turbines, compressors, and large pumps. In a petrochemical plant, for instance, the rapid Not OK response alerts operators to abnormal thrust before bearing damage escalates. Similarly, in power generation, the 4-20 mA output integrates seamlessly with DCS and PLC systems for continuous condition monitoring.

Installation & Setup Guidance

Mount the 991-06-70-02-00 on a standard DIN rail. Connect a compatible 3300 NSv proximity probe and extension cable to the input terminal. Wire the 4-20 mA loop in a 2-wire configuration, ensuring supply voltage stays between +12 and +35 Vdc at the terminal. Adjust zero and span using the non-interacting external pots. The bulkhead mounting screws (option 02) provide secure attachment in high-vibration environments.

Maintenance & Reliability

The Bently Nevada 991-06-70-02-00 requires minimal routine care. Periodically check loop resistance (max 1,000 Ω) and verify the Not OK function by simulating a fault condition. Given its robust operating range (-35°C to +85°C), the transmitter tolerates harsh industrial environments. The ±1.5% accuracy ensures reliable data for predictive maintenance programs, reducing unplanned outages.

Selection Guide & Purchasing Advice

Before ordering, confirm your full-scale range (-06 for 0.6-0-0.6 mm) and system length (-70 for 7.0 m). Verify that your probe and cable are 3300 NSv compatible. For bulkhead mounting, the 02 option is included.
